Abstract
A radar system includes a transmitter configured to generate a series of electromagnetic pulses, and a receiver configured to receive return signals reflected by an object of interest from the series of electromagnetic pulses. A phase processor is operatively connected to the output of the receiver and configured to extract phase data as a function of time from the received return signals, convert the extracted phase data to the frequency domain, and analyze the phase data to identify phase changes indicative of one or more types of motion, such as complex or simple dynamic motion of the object of interest.

9. A method of distinguishing between types of target motion in radar return signals with a radar system comprising:
-
transmitting a predetermined number of electromagnetic pulses; receiving, with a receiver of the radar system, a return signal from at least one of the transmitted electromagnetic pulses; identifying a target from the return signal; determining a radial velocity of the identified target; with at least one phase processor of the radar system; extracting phase data as a function of time from the return signal associated with the identified target; removing known phase changes indicative of the determined radial velocity of the target from the extracted phase data; converting the extracted phase data with known phase changes removed to the frequency domain; and analyzing the converted phase data to identify phase changes indicative of a type of motion of the identified target. - View Dependent Claims (10, 11, 12, 13, 14, 16, 17)
